Establishes the Thermal Energy Network and Jobs Act to study thermal energy networks in Rhode Island.
The bill establishes the Thermal Energy Network and Jobs Act to facilitate the study of thermal energy networks in Rhode Island. It creates a task force to evaluate feasibility studies and pilot projects, aiming to determine if these networks can meet the state's greenhouse gas reduction and just-transition goals. The task force will advise on workforce transition, funding mechanisms, and infrastructure planning. The Public Utilities Commission will factor in the task force's recommendations when promulgating rules and regulations.
